Shivamogga Police Arrest Four for Supplying Banned Items to Central Prison
February 9, 2026
Shivamogga Police arrested four people for supplying banned items to the Shivamogga Central Prison in Sogane. The accused threw packets containing ganja, a mobile phone, cigarettes, and a lighter inside the prison. Shivamogga SP B. Nikhil told reporters that Tunga Nagar Police booked a case on February 1 after discovering a packet with banned items on prison grounds. The case falls under the NDPS Act and Karnataka Prisons Act, 2022. "Four people have been arrested in the case. Khalandar is the kingpin, and the three others are his associates. The police conducted the investigation based on CCTV footage," said the SP. He also warned that those who supply banned items to inmates will face imprisonment. "Tunga Nagara Police and the Karnataka State Industrial Security Force staff posted at the prison have done a commendable job in cracking the case," he added. Earlier, Shivamogga Police had arrested three people in a similar case.
